Abstract

AbstractThe reaction of Z aldoximes with BuLi to give dianions and the properties of the latter were examined. D‐Labelling and silylation confirm previous findings that only the Z isomer forms the dianion. Z‐Hexanal oxime and Z‐octanal oxime were deprotonated with BuLi, and the anions underwent aldol condensation reactions with several aldehydes and ketones including α,β‐unsaturated aldehydes. Attempts to alkylate monoanions of OTHP ethers of aldoximes failed. However, carbanion addition to the CN bond of some oxime OTHP ethers was observed.
